SIMPUT - Simulation input

The SIMPUT (SIMulation inPUT) file format developed by Schmid et al. (2013) is a FITS-based standard for handling source descriptions for simulations of astronomical observations. A SIMPUT file describes one or more sources by information about position, flux and energy spectrum as well as optional spatial flux distribution ("images") and timing information ("lightcurves"). A full description can be downloaded here.

This software package implements the basic features of the SIMPUT format, including tools to create simple SIMPUT files from the command line. It is part of the SIXTE software package.
